Basement Water Prevention in Birmingham, AL
Basement water prevention services focus on protecting homes from water intrusion and moisture issues that can cause damage over time. These services typically include assessing foundation conditions, installing or upgrading drainage systems, sealing cracks and gaps, and applying waterproofing treatments to walls and floors. Projects may range from small repairs to comprehensive waterproofing systems designed to keep basements dry during heavy rains or seasonal changes, helping to prevent mold, mildew, and structural deterioration.

Common Basement Water Prevention Jobs
Basement waterproofing - prevents water intrusion through foundation cracks and leaks.
Drainage system installation - directs excess water away from the foundation to reduce moisture buildup.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to keep basements dry during heavy rains.
Sealant application - blocks foundation cracks and gaps to prevent water from seeping in.
French drain systems - create a perimeter drain to manage groundwater and surface water flow.
Foundation waterproof coatings - provide a protective barrier against water penetration and dampness.
Basement Water Prevention Questions
What causes basement water issues? Excess groundwater, poor drainage, or foundation cracks can lead to water entering basements.
How can water seepage be prevented? Installing proper drainage systems, sump pumps, and waterproof barriers helps keep basements dry.
Are interior waterproofing methods effective? Yes, interior solutions like sealants and drainage channels can reduce water intrusion.
When should property owners consider water prevention services? If signs of dampness, leaks, or flooding occur, professional assessment and prevention measures are recommended.
